Output 68a162956c0e4840c21367cd2c71d083db754f25d8e4f331ffdf99b60b299e8a:1

value
412170800
script pubkey
OP_0 OP_PUSHBYTES_20 b130faf7d39122597d4649e228e6083341f17651
address
bc1qkyc04a7njy39jl2xf83z3esgxdqlzaj3pm3z3z
transaction
68a162956c0e4840c21367cd2c71d083db754f25d8e4f331ffdf99b60b299e8a
confirmations
12115
spent
true